Little Natali
Natali (or "Little Natali") had a brief musical career as a child prodigy singer from Cyprus. Biography Born in 1988 to a Greek Cypriot father and an Australian mother, Natali resides in Limassol and shares her home with her two siblings. She attended Ayios Tychonas elementary school. She studied classical piano and music theory with Nefen Michaelides, and took dance lessons at the Nadina Loizides school of ballet. Natali Castillo
Natalí Castillo (born September 17, 1988) is a singer-songwriter from Buenos Aires, Argentina based in Madrid, Spain. In 2012, she released her debut album ''New Road'' (13 original songs). Musical style Critics have compared Natali Castillo to Joni Mitchell or Rickie Lee Jones both in terms of song-writing ability and vocal style. When asked about her influences, Natali explains that she began listening to her dad's vinyl collections. She began listening to jazz, both instrumentals and vocal, like Teddy Wilson, John Coltrane, Bill Evans, Billie Holiday and Chet Baker. Natali Dizdar
Natali Dizdar (born 24 August 1984), also known as Natalie Dizdar, is a Croatian pop singer. Life and career Early life Dizdar was born in Zadar and raised in Sukošan, and attended music school in her youth. Career She became famous by becoming the runner-up of the '' Story Supernova Music Talents'' reality show, aired on Nova TV in late 2003. Endowed with an indisputable vocal talent, after the show she pursued a solo career, signed a contract with Croatia Records, trying to build a repertoire based on pop-jazz and other more worldly elements of popular music. Her first single, ''Ne daj'', was entered into the 2004 Split Festival and soon became a radio hit. She collaborated with Matija Dedić, Arsen Dedić and Coco Mosquito on her first few albums. In July 2013, "Grijeh" was released as a single and indicated the start of Dizdar's third album cycle. Natali Germanotta
Natali Veronica Germanotta (born March 10, 1992) is an American fashion designer and stylist. She founded the fashion label Topo Studio. She is the younger sister of singer Lady Gaga. Early life Germanotta was born on March 10, 1992, in New York City to business executives Joseph Germanotta and Cynthia Bissett and grew up on the Upper West Side of Manhattan. She was raised in the Catholic faith and is of Italian descent. Germanotta is the younger sister of singer and actress Lady Gaga. She attended the Convent of the Sacred Heart, a private all-girls Roman Catholic school located on the Upper East Side. After graduating, she studied fashion at Parsons School of Design, a constituent college of The New School. Career In February 2016, Germanotta and her sister, Lady Gaga partnered with Mattel's ''Monster High'', in conjunction with the Born This Way Foundation as part of the #KindMonsters campaign, to create a doll for the franchise. Natali Morris
Natali Terese Morris (née Del Conte; born August 28, 1978) is an American online media personality and co-founder of Morris Invest, a real estate investment company. She was formerly a technology news journalist with CNET and CBS. Background Morris is a former editor for CNET.com and is a former co-host of the technology news podcast '' Buzz Out Loud'', one of CNET.com's flagship podcasts, in addition to ''Loaded'', a daily technology news show on CNET TV. Previously, ''Loaded'' was reformatted in Spanish and shown on the Spanish language Univision television network. Prior to joining CNET, she wrote, produced, and hosted a show "TeXtra" on Podshow. She has written for such publications as ''Wired, ''Variety'', '' MarketWatch'', ''TechCrunch'', ''The San Francisco Examiner'', '' PC Magazine'', '' ELLEgirl'', ''The Oakland Tribune'', ''Hispanic Magazine'', and ''The Santa Cruz Sentinel''. Natali Pronina
Natali Pronina, also known as Nataliya Aleksandrovna Filina (born 12 August 1987, Baku) is an Azerbaijani Olympic and Paralympic swimmer. She swam for Azerbaijan at the 2004 Summer Olympics, and also in three editions of the World Championships (2003, 2005, and 2009). She also won one gold and four silver medals in the 2012 Summer Paralympics in London, United Kingdom, making her Azerbaijan's most successful athlete for those games. She also represented Azerbaijan at the 2004 Olympic Games in Athens (as Natalya Filina).
